This adds extra checks to the NUMA code to make sure the CPU configuration is
consistent. This needs to be applied on top of the following series:

Changes v1 -> v2:
 * (none, v1 was tagged by accident and never sent to qemu-devel)

Changes v2 -> v3:
 * Fix off-by-one error on CPU index check
 * Use GString and error_report() instead of calling fprintf() directly
 * Simplify logic of the CPUs-not-present check

Eduardo Habkost (4):
  numa: Fix off-by-one error at MAX_CPUMASK_BITS check
  numa: Reject CPU indexes > max_cpus
  numa: Reject configuration if CPU appears on multiple nodes
  numa: Print warning if no node is assigned to a CPU
